		<description>I read about the concept of using combustion to make water on motorboats used during world war II.  The idea was basically to attach a little pan to the exhaust.  It was pretty efficient as I recall.  Though i think it had to be filtered.
What was even more funny though is that when they were looking for ways to get water to troops stranded on boats in the pacific they came up with the idea of basically shoving salt water up your bum.  Now  this isn&#039;t as crazy as it sounds -- as in in hospital a patient that can&#039;t take water oraly is given saline (salty water) rectally.   They did some trials in the desert, but unfortunately you need 1/2 the concentration of salt to make it viable.

AGreed this technology will hopefully be useful for emergency relief. Also that for the estimated 2.6 billion who do not have access to clean drinking water, the solution is not expensive high-tech water-from-air, but basic wells and boreholes. The WHO estimates that providing a clean water supply would cost about $20-$50 per capita. Arguably spending few million dollars on clean water in the developing world “prod people to like the US” and improve security in the long term more effectively than some items of military expenditure.<br />
